Fireworks Goldenrod – Solidago rugosa ‘Fireworks’

A showy, compact, clump forming cultivar with a radiating form that looks like fireworks in the fall garden! Stalks emerge each spring, forming a cascade of bushy foliage up to 3′ tall. In late summer when the clumps are showered with 18″ long arching spires of brilliant yellow flowers atop the foliage, ‘Fireworks’ becomes a focal point in the garden.

Sun or light shade. Moist well drained soil.

Butterflies!
